The sisters of Bethlehem have founded a new community in the Diocese of Huelva (Spain), after they had to leave last year the monastery of the Cartuja of Santa María de la Defenpiones in the Diocese of Asidonia-Jerez.
At the end of 2023, the Monastic Family of Bethlehem, of the Assumption of the Virgin and San Bruno announced their departure from the Jerez diocese throughout 2024, understanding that there were no “favorable conditions for their charism of silence, loneliness and hidden life”.

Although alternatives were sought within the diocese, in the end it was not possible and in the month of March 2024, more than two decades of silent presence were ended since the monks are lacted in the year 2000.
A year after leaving Jerez, the sisters of Bethlehem have announced that they have just been installed in the district of Marigenta, dependent on Zalamea la Real, in the Diocese of Huelva, where they are going to found a new monastery under the invocation of Our Lady of the Goodness of God.
“Now we arrive at Huelva to offer our people and our lives, to bring your intentions and raise to God an praise in this small corner of the earth that welcomes us,” they have expressed In a video in which they announce this new foundation.

The Bishop of Huelva, Mons. Santiago Gómez Sierra, encouraged the faithful of his diocese “to welcome these sisters” and to sustain their arrival “with our prayer, with our friendship and also help with everything we can put, the resources of each one.”
“We are willing to do everything possible so that this new monastery between us is a beautiful reality,” he added.
In addition to the help of numerous volunteers who have collaborated to transfer the belongings of the religious from Jerez to Huelva, activities are being organized for the benefit of the nuns, as a concert in charge of the Coral de la Salle de Huelva.
The nuns will be installed provisionally in prefabricated cells that have a bed, a desk and a space for prayer.
The volunteers have built the chapel of the new foundation on the farm that has donated the marriage formed by Fernando Torres and Immaculate Flores. “Everything they sowed in Jerez will be able to collect in Huelva. It will be a blessing, ”they emphasize.
The new community is formed by four sisters from different monasteries, which since the beginning of the year have gathered at their mother home, the monastery of Our Lady of the Holy Desert, in the Diocese of Grenoble (France).

There they have known and have begun to form the ties of the new community, while they have received training for the management of the monastery both in the spiritual, as the logistics, economic and material.
“We have had the grace to receive the experience and testimony of our older sisters who preceded us in the adventure of the foundations in other monasteries. How much we have played to what extent this foundation is accompanied by our brothers and sisters of Bethlehem. What support and what strength this communion gives us! ” They express in the video.
Sister Laure-Marie, Priora General of the Sisters of Bethlehem said that “the birth of this small monastery in the Diocese of Huelva is, for our whole monastic family in this Jubilee year, a great sign of hope.”
